A claim letter is a complaint letter written by a consumer to a company highlighting the problem with the service or product. It is a persuasive letter which is of different kinds and types. How to Write an Effective Claim Letter

Here are some points that must be kept in mind in order to frame a flawless claim letter:

  • Start the letter by making a claim. Be very clear with the kind of claim you are making.
  • Share details about the claim by stating facts in relation with the claim.
  • Mention the action you would want the reader to take along with the time deadlines.
  • State the documents or references you are including with the letter which can be any papers supporting the claim like warranty, receipts etc.
  • Include your contact details to help the reader get in touch with you.
  • Don’t forget to thank the reason in anticipation.

Claim Letter Sample and Example

From:

Sim Gretta
Principal
St. Mary’s School
London

Date: November 4th, 2020

To,

John Cameron
Manager
A to Z Equipment Ltd.
88, Downtown Street
London

Dear Mr. John,

I would like to bring to your notice that the installation of water coolers is still pending at St. Mary’s School which was mutually agreed to be completed by November 5th, 2020. Your company has failed to install the water coolers because of which there is lots of inconvenience caused to the students.

We had ordered a total of 10 water coolers with your company with invoice no. 12345 dated October 14th, 2020. Out of 10, only six water coolers have been installed and rest four are still pending for installation. We are very disappointed that you could not deliver the services you had promised.

We hope that now you can either have the job finished by November 13th, 2020 or take back the uninstalled water coolers and process the refund as they were ordered for an event that is scheduled for November 15th, 2020.

Please respond to this letter at the earliest with the action that you are going to be taking in relation with this situation.

Sincerely,

Sim Gretta
Principal
St. Mary’s School
London
